Feeding Guidelines

Feeding your cat the right amount is crucial for their health. For the Blue Buffalo Blissful Belly, the recommended feeding guidelines suggest offering 1 ¼ to 2 ¾ cans per day for every 6 to 8 pounds of your cat’s body weight. Remember, individual cat requirements may vary depending on age, breed, and activity levels. Adjustments might be needed, and it’s always wise to consult with your veterinarian for personalized advice.

    I have been feeding my cats Blue Buffalo food since shortly after the company began business, and I was a store representative for the company for a few years in Maine and North Carolina.

    Since I switched from Science Diet to Blue Buffalo, I have raised four cats into their mid-20s. One of them made it within a couple of months short of 29 years, and none died prior to their mid-20s.

    I currently have an 11-year-old (Ella) and a 2-year-old (Bubba), both of whom are in good health, although Bubba was sick when I took him in as a kitten; his mom was a barn cat who hadn’t had any veterinary care.

    My cats are free-fed Blue Buffalo kibble, and I’ve never had a problem with them overeating. However, I also give them a small can of canned food each morning or split a larger can between them. If they eat that and want more, I’ll give them another one in the afternoon or evening.

    While they are content with Blue Buffalo kibble every day, they insist on more variety when it comes to canned food. Wet food is important because cats get most of their liquid requirements from their food, or at least they prefer that to drinking water, although they always have fresh water available, too.

    Besides rotating between all of the Blue Buffalo canned food recipes, I add a bunch of other premium foods, the specifications being that meat, poultry, or fish should be the first ingredient, and there be no corn, soy, wheat, gluten, or unnamed byproducts.

    Although neither of my cats has a sensitive stomach, they like the Blissful Belly recipe and most of the other Blue Buffalo recipes. The exception being the Wilderness line, which they aren’t so fond of for some reason. There’s nothing wrong with the Wilderness recipes; it’s just that the two cats I have now don’t like them as much as the other recipes.

    When evaluating ingredients, the first listed ingredient represents the largest single content, and so on through the list, with the first four ingredients representing approximately 80% of the contents. The first four ingredients in Blue’s True Solutions Blissful Belly recipe are chicken, chicken broth, potatoes, chicken liver, and whitefish, and there’s nothing scary in the rest of the list.

    That looks good to me, and the cats like it.
